Web16 Nov 2024 · November 16, 2024 by Soak And Soil. When an African Violet’s roots are above the soil, the plant is distressed and needs to be repotted. A simple repotting, done correctly, will fix the roots, so they are able to function properly below the soil level. Web12 May 2024 · Why Do Palm Trees Have Above Ground Roots? It is normal for palm trees to grow roots that can become exposed above the ground, due to the shallow depth of palm tree’s natural root growth. These roots will become dry and will stop growing.
